Position Summary: The Talent Acquisition Specialist plays a vital role in attracting and hiring top talent across all Minnesota Sports & Entertainment entities by managing a smooth, consistent, and engaging recruitment process. This role supports everything from job postings and interviews to onboarding and employee record management, ensuring a seamless experience for both candidates and hiring managers. By building strong talent pipelines and supporting key People Team programs, the Specialist directly contributes to organizational growth and a positive employee experience.
Responsibilities/Essential Functions:
Deliver high-quality talent acquisition and recruitment support across all entities.
Work with managers to administer the talent acquisition process including the job posting, administering video interviews, recruitment materials, background checks, and offers.
Further educate managers on the recruitment process and applicant tracking system which allows for a positive, consistent, and timely experience.
Execute a transparent recruitment process and provide follow-up to candidates and hiring managers.
Implement and execute a campus relations strategy to build a bench of talent in Minnesota and Iowa.
Attend and represent the organization in multiple job fairs in Minnesota and Iowa to build a game-changing talent pipeline.
Manage the recruitment process for positions in Minnesota and Iowa including job posting, sourcing, phone interviews, scheduling, offers, onboarding, and first-day communication.
Execute hiring for interns for Minnesota Wild, Iowa Wild, and Minnesota Major League Volleyball.
Support onboarding, employee records, and programs to enhance the employee experience.
Assist with the administration of onboarding all new and transitioning employees, both part-time and full-time.
Execute the background check and motor vehicle processes for current and new employees.
Send, receive, communicate, and capture files for employee records.
Administer and train employee programs and assist in creating new People Team programs as needed.
Partner with the People Team to deliver a high level of service and expertise to employees of the Minnesota Wild, arena, Saint Paul RiverCentre, Tria Rink, the Iowa Wild, and Minnesota Major League Volleyball.
Perform other duties as assigned.
